Catalog description

Description: Students are introduced to an increasingly diverse American workforce. Successful leaders need to understand the legal dynamics of fairness (e.g., equal employment opportunity legislation), the cultural issues that challenge inclusiveness at work, and the interpersonal competence that enables them to interact with a wide-range of individuals. In this class, students will examine how managers build a successful organization by embracing fair organizational practices for diversity and inclusion.
